NO SAT. NO IELTS. But a Well well-deserved acceptance to Brown University Originally from Azerbaijan, Khayala moved to Ukraine at the age of 2. Because of the political dilemmas in Ukraine, she moved to Germany to continue her high school education. Her story is not ordinary for one of two reasons. First, unlike many other applicants, she shined with her adversity rather than academics. She continuously performed well in her education regardless of the chaos that was going on in her life. Second, she put a lot of emphasis on her willingness to make change through her desired area of study. She combined political science with computer science in an unorthodox manner, showing her intent to make a change. I would like to end her story with a quote from Khayala herself:
“I had almost given up, I thought there was no way I would get into any of my Dream Universities because of my test scores. However, Bobirjon taught me the main ingredient that was missing from my application that make it complete. It was to take a risk. To add texture to my application Bobirjon told me to approach it in a way that was very risky but rewarding. I think Bobirjon’s course was exceptional with his insights on the Admissions process. As someone who got into multiple top schools without the help of anyone, he certainly served as a pillar in helping me make my application firm.”
